Ben Crane fired a five under par, 65 on Friday to grab a six stroke lead and is twelve under par, during the weather delayed second round of the FedEx St. Jude Classic. After almost an hour delay for lighting play resumed for a short time before it was halted again. Only 32 players finished the second round. Carl Pettersson (Thur. 17) is six under par, tied with Jason Bohn (Thur. 16).
Davis Love III and Billy Horschel are five under par and finished their second round along with Peter Malnati who is yet to start his round. Phil Mickelson is at three under par, and is waiting to start his second round also. Play will resume early Saturday morning, hopefully getting all the second and third rounds complete.
